Abstract
Spectral-luminesnce, nonlinear-optical and photochemical characteristics of metal complexes with new tetraphenylporphyrin (TPP) derivatives, with atom Lu(III) or Gd(III) in the ligand-complexone or as a central ion, in liquid and frozen solutions and in state-solid polymer matrices also are studied. The limiting coefficient (LC=T0/TW) at power density about 250 MW/cm2 chosen as gauge of nonlinear-optical properties. Phototransformation quantum yield under 2nd harmonic of Nd-YAG-laser irradiation (φ532) chosen as gauge of photostability. Results of investigation show significant nonlinearity of studied substances caused by reverse saturable absorption. Compounds photostability quite enough, spectral characteristics of irradiated samples are evidence of protonated nature of photoproduct, which in one's part make contribution to power radiation absorption.
